WebNov 15, 2013 · High Self-Monitors: those who are attuned to situational cues which enable them to appropriately change their behavior. Low Self-monitors: those who are concerned with maintaining congruency between their values and beliefs and each situation. WebApr 4, 2024 · Self-monitoring refers to the desire and ability to monitor one’s own social behavior in order to adapt to a particular situation or person (s) with which you are interacting. People who are high in self-monitoring are more likely to change their behavior in order to adapt or conform to the situation. Those who are low in self-monitoring tend to behave in accordance with their own internal needs and feelings.
